Choosing the Right Construction Design Software: Your Essential Guide

What is Construction Design Software?

Construction design software helps architects, engineers, and builders plan and create blueprints for buildings and other structures. It’s like a digital toolbox that makes designing easier and more accurate. You can draw plans, see how things fit together, and even create 3D models.

Key Features to Look For

1. Drafting and Modeling Tools

Good software lets you draw lines, shapes, and add details easily. It should have tools for creating 2D plans (like a bird’s-eye view) and 3D models (so you can see the building from all sides). Some software even lets you walk through the virtual building.

2. Collaboration Features

Construction projects involve many people. Software that allows team members to share designs, leave comments, and work on the same project at the same time is very helpful. This keeps everyone on the same page.

3. Material and Data Management

You need to know what materials to use and how much. The software should help you track materials, estimate costs, and manage project data. This saves time and prevents mistakes.

4. Rendering and Visualization

Being able to create realistic images or videos of the finished building is a big plus. This helps clients understand the design and allows you to spot potential problems before construction starts.

Important Materials (Data and Information)

The “materials” in construction design software are really the information and data it handles. This includes:

  • Building Information Models (BIM): This is a smart 3D model that contains a lot of information about the building’s parts, like their size, material, and cost.
  • Project Data: This covers everything from the initial design ideas to the final construction plans, including schedules and budgets.
  • Technical Specifications: Detailed information about how things should be built and the standards they must meet.

Factors That Improve or Reduce Quality

Factors That Improve Quality:
  • User-Friendly Interface: Software that is easy to learn and use makes the design process smoother.
  • Accuracy and Precision: The software must be very accurate so that measurements are correct and designs are precise.
  • Regular Updates: Companies that frequently update their software add new features and fix problems, which keeps the software up-to-date.
  • Good Customer Support: When you have questions or run into issues, helpful support can save you a lot of frustration.
Factors That Reduce Quality:
  • Difficult to Learn: If the software is too complicated, designers might make mistakes or take too long to complete tasks.
  • Slow Performance: Software that runs slowly can be very annoying and slow down the entire project.
  • Bugs and Glitches: Errors in the software can cause designs to be incorrect or even lost.
  • Lack of Integration: If the software doesn’t work well with other tools you use, it can create extra work.

User Experience and Use Cases

The best construction design software makes users feel confident and in control. When the software is easy to navigate, users can focus on their creative ideas instead of fighting with the program.

Use Cases:

  • Architects: Use it to create building designs, floor plans, and elevations.
  • Engineers: Use it for structural design, mechanical systems, and electrical layouts.
  • Builders and Contractors: Use it to plan construction phases, manage resources, and identify potential construction challenges.
  • Clients: Can use simplified versions or visualizations to understand the project and provide feedback.
